The garage door opener is designed to provide a small net lifting force against a door that's already counterbalanced by the spring in Melwood. When the spring fails and removes the counterbalancing force, the opener is trying to lift 150 to 400 pounds with 10 to 20 pounds of net force in Melwood, MD. It can't in Melwood. The opener appears to be failing because it runs without moving the door in Melwood, MD. It isn't failing in Melwood. It's operating correctly under conditions it can't overcome in Melwood, MD. The spring is the problem in Melwood.

The opener motor runs and the trolley travels the rail but the door stays stationary in Melwood, MD. This is the most commonly misdiagnosed opener symptom in Melwood. The manual release test identifies the cause in thirty seconds in Melwood, MD. Heavy door that won't hold position means the spring has failed in Melwood. Door that lifts easily means the trolley carriage is disconnected, pull it toward the door to re-engage in Melwood, MD. Opener confirmed as the actual cause only when both the door hardware and the carriage connection are confirmed as functioning correctly in Melwood.
A door that begins closing and reverses before reaching the floor has a safety system triggering the reversal in Melwood. The safety sensor system is the most common cause in Melwood, MD. Checking the sensor LED states takes ten seconds in Melwood. A blinking receiver LED confirms the beam isn't being correctly received in Melwood, MD. Bracket adjustment test in sixty to ninety seconds distinguishes misalignment from sensor failure in Melwood. The down-travel limit set too high is the second most common cause and produces a stop rather than a reversal in Melwood, MD.
A garage door that doesn't respond to the remote but responds to the wall button has a remote-specific problem in Melwood, MD. A dead remote battery is the most common cause in Melwood. Replace the battery before calling for service in Melwood, MD. If a new battery doesn't resolve the issue, the remote has lost its programming synchronization with the opener and reprogramming restores function in most cases in Melwood. If the door responds to neither remote nor wall button, the opener has a power supply or logic board fault in Melwood, MD.
Grinding from the opener area has two primary sources in Melwood, MD. A worn or stripped drive gear inside the opener produces grinding that originates at the motor unit and is present even when the door moves slowly or not at all in Melwood. A door with worn rollers or a track obstruction creating elevated resistance causes the opener to strain and produce sounds under the elevated load in Melwood, MD. The manual release test distinguishes between the two in Melwood. A door that moves easily manually with no unusual sounds means the grinding originates in the opener drive mechanism in Melwood, MD.
Power is reaching the opener, the light confirms that, in Melwood, MD. The motor isn't starting despite having power in Melwood. The motor capacitor provides the high-current starting pulse the motor needs to begin rotating in Melwood, MD. A failed capacitor leaves the motor powered but unable to start in Melwood. This is the most common cause of the light-on, motor-won't-start symptom in Melwood, MD. A humming sound from the motor unit during the failed start attempt confirms the motor has power but can't rotate in Melwood.
A door that opens correctly but won't complete the closing cycle has a safety system or limit issue rather than a motor issue in Melwood. The safety sensor system is the most common cause, check the LED states first in Melwood, MD. The down-travel limit set too high is the second most common cause in Melwood. A limit adjustment or sensor realignment resolves most won't-close situations without component replacement in Melwood, MD.

The emergency release cord is pulled to disconnect the door from the opener trolley in Melwood, MD. With the trolley disconnected, the door can be manually lifted without the opener's involvement in Melwood. The door is lifted and observed for three characteristics in Melwood, MD. How heavy it feels relative to a correctly counterbalanced door in Melwood. Whether it holds its raised position when released in Melwood, MD. And whether it moves at all when lifted in Melwood.
A door that feels very heavy and won't hold its position when raised manually has a failed spring in Melwood. The spring's counterbalancing force is absent or significantly reduced in Melwood, MD. The opener symptom, running without moving the door, straining, moving slowly, is a consequence of the spring failure rather than an opener failure in Melwood. The correct repair is spring replacement, not opener repair or replacement in Melwood, MD.
A door that lifts easily and holds its position when raised manually has correctly functioning door hardware in Melwood, MD. The spring is providing correct counterbalancing force in Melwood. The rollers are traveling freely in Melwood, MD. The door hardware is not the source of the opener symptom in Melwood. The diagnosis proceeds to opener component assessment in Melwood, MD.
A door that won't move in either direction when the release is pulled is physically blocked in Melwood, MD. A cable failure that has jammed the door in the track at an angle in Melwood. A roller outside the track channel creating a physical stop in Melwood, MD. A track obstruction at a specific point in the travel path in Melwood. Physical blockage assessment and repair is required before the door can operate correctly in Melwood, MD.

The logic board processes every input and controls every output in the opener system in Melwood, MD. A failed logic board can produce symptoms ranging from complete non-response to erratic and inconsistent behavior in Melwood. It's the most common significant opener component failure and the repair most likely to be preceded by an incorrect full opener replacement in Melwood, MD. Logic board replacement restores correct function at a fraction of the complete opener cost in most cases in Melwood.
The motor capacitor provides the high-current pulse that starts the motor rotating in Melwood. A failed capacitor leaves the motor powered but unable to start in Melwood, MD. The light works because power is reaching the unit in Melwood. The motor won't start because the starting pulse isn't being generated in Melwood, MD. Capacitor replacement is one of the least expensive significant opener repairs in Melwood.
The plastic or nylon drive gear that meshes with the metal worm gear wears progressively from normal operation and accelerates when the opener runs against elevated door resistance from a weakening spring or worn rollers in Melwood. A stripped drive gear produces a motor that runs freely without moving the trolley in Melwood, MD. The grinding sound from the stripped teeth sliding past the worm gear is the identifying symptom in Melwood.
A disconnected trolley carriage, where the emergency release has been pulled but not reconnected, produces the identical symptom to a stripped drive gear or a broken spring in Melwood. The opener runs, the trolley travels the rail, and the door sits stationary in Melwood, MD. Reconnecting the carriage takes thirty seconds and costs nothing in Melwood. The manual release test reveals this as the cause when the door lifts easily with the carriage already disconnected in Melwood, MD.
Incorrect travel limits stop the door before it fully opens or closes in Melwood, MD. An incorrect down-limit leaves a gap at the floor in Melwood. An incorrect up-limit stops the door before it fully opens in Melwood, MD. Force limit settings that are too sensitive stop the door in response to normal resistance variations in Melwood. Both are adjustable calibrations that EZ Open corrects as part of every opener service in Melwood, MD.
Rolling code remotes generate a new code with each activation in Melwood, MD. A remote that's been activated many times outside the opener's range, in a pocket, for example, can advance its code beyond the opener's acceptance window in Melwood. Reprogramming re-establishes synchronization in Melwood, MD. Antenna damage or interference from a nearby source can also block remote signals at normal distances in Melwood.
